Sorry, there was a problem. Please try again later.The on and off button is the phone button. If you hold the phone button for about 3-4 sec, you would hear a "hello", which means the headphones are on. Do the same to turn it off, and you will hear a "Goodbye". To pair your device to your headphones, just hold the phone button until you hear a "pairing". Once your headphones are ready to pair, look for them on your device. note: you will first hear the "hello", just keep holding the phone button until you hear "pairing".
